Cassini (a hacked and improved version of Sega's very own Saturn Emulator which itself was called Giri Giri before Sega bought it) plays SF3 rather well and it's really not that difficult to configure - the only "problem" is that you have to rip your game to your harddrive.
The legal issues ain't solved yet (at least AFAIK) , and the HP is down but you can still get it at http://www.zophar.net/saturn.html

Satourne (the only "legal" Sega Emulator) is avaible but it doesn't play much yet and it's not really fast but at least it is progressing - you can find it here:
http://satourne.consollection.com/
